Output d51640aa12948980fb7621f21cc28bd4e4eceb1b0d38cc74c7db1d1c4416467f:0

value
3851565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ff26ab2e48c08cb8f911ca1156483c45674a2fc8 OP_EQUAL
address
3Qx8ZCy7JZV2dVzN6Gj5nTWwnTfbAffz8a
transaction
d51640aa12948980fb7621f21cc28bd4e4eceb1b0d38cc74c7db1d1c4416467f
confirmations
52309
spent
true